Arizona State football’s iconic maroon and gold threads have evolved over the years, blending tradition with bold new designs. From classic black-and-gold helmets featuring the pitchfork or Sparky mascot to patches honoring Pac-12, Pat Tillman, and the American flag, their gear tells a rich story. Home games shine in maroon jerseys and gold pants, while road uniforms flip to white with maroon and gold accents. The 2015 switch from Nike to Adidas marked a major change, capped by the last Nike drop — the “Desert Fuel” look — which brought sleek gray with sharp gold highlights.
